“My darling child,” Bhulakshmi cradled the infant in her arms, “My Bhumijaa.”
The infant reached out to pull at the goddess’ loose curls making the latter chuckle at the former’s antics.
“Still a naughty kid, Shri” Bhulakshmi pressed a gentle kiss on the child’s forehead. She was the goddess who had risen from the waves of the ocean, and she was also the very same who is the benevolent earth, nurturing and protecting.
She was Lakshmi, and so was the child in her arms who seemed to have fallen into a slumber.
“You shall be called as Seeta,” Bhudevi whispered, “and Bhumijaa too, daughter of the very soil you are the personification of.”
Janaka’s daughter shall be famous in the world as Janaki, from the earth she will rise and to the earth she will return.
The supreme goddess knew of the play of fate, and she was the very one who controlled the strings of it. Shri created illusions, and so the world was under her leela now.
Earth’s darling child, the goddess cradled her own form. Mother and daughter both, as it had been since eternity. Mother and child both alike.
